3-Bromo-1H-pyrazole-1-acetic acid

Description:
3-Bromo-1H-pyrazole-1-acetic acid is a chemical compound characterized by its pyrazole ring structure, which is a five-membered ring containing two adjacent nitrogen atoms. The presence of a bromine atom at the 3-position of the pyrazole ring contributes to its reactivity and potential applications in various chemical reactions. The acetic acid functional group at the 1-position enhances its solubility in polar solvents and may influence its biological activity. This compound is typically used in medicinal chemistry and research due to its potential as a building block for more complex molecules. It may exhibit various biological activities, making it of interest in pharmaceutical development. The compound's properties, such as melting point, boiling point, and solubility, can vary based on its purity and the conditions under which it is handled. As with many brominated compounds, it is essential to consider safety and environmental regulations when working with 3-Bromo-1H-pyrazole-1-acetic acid, as bromine can be hazardous.
Formula:C5H5BrN2O2
InChI:InChI=1S/C5H5BrN2O2/c6-4-1-2-8(7-4)3-5(9)10/h1-2H,3H2,(H,9,10)
InChI key:InChIKey=GZXQMIQTZFEXFO-UHFFFAOYSA-N
SMILES:C(C(O)=O)N1N=C(Br)C=C1
Synonyms:
  • 1H-Pyrazole-1-acetic acid, 3-bromo-
  • 3-Bromo-1H-pyrazole-1-acetic acid
